Synopsis

Shaunti Feldhahn is the author of the bestseller The Veritas Conflict. She works with the We Care America coalition, which empowers existing faith-based programs to provide practical and spiritual help to the poor. She earned her master's degree in public policy from Harvard University in 1994 and worked at the Federal Reserve Bank of New York as a financial risk analyst. Shaunti, her husband Jeff, and their young daughter live in Atlanta, Georgia.
